EasyJet’s popular Fearless Flyer course returns this month to help nervous flyers take control and overcome their fear.

With one in six people estimated to be a nervous flyer, the course is run by senior easyJet pilots and a phobia expert. Between them, they offer reassurance and winning techniques to help combat concerns around flying to enable even the most ardent aerophobe to overcome their fear.

easyJet’s courses will run from 19 October 2024 to 19 January 2025, taking place at London Gatwick, Bristol, Glasgow, London Luton, Manchester, Birmingham and Belfast, so customers can choose to book their experience flight from seven UK airports over the next three months.

Since 2012 more than 12,000 flying phobics have taken to the skies after successfully completing easyJet’s Fearless Flyer course, with the programme achieving over 95% success rate.  It continues to be one of the best-priced aerophobia courses in the UK, starting from just £89 per person.

easyJet’s Fearless Flyer course is divided into three main parts:

  • A virtual ground course, where an easyJet captain explains the unfamiliar sounds and sensations customers feel onboard an aircraft during take-off, landing and during times of turbulence. In addition, Lawrence Leyton, a leading expert in the psychology of fear, teaches a unique set of mind techniques to help manage nerves.
  • A pre-flight one-hour ‘Meet the Team’ online Zoom session, where participants will be walked through the airport experience and what to expect. There will also be a Q&A session with the Fearless Flyer Team including an easyJet pilot, Lawrence Leyton and Course Director Mark Wein, who shares his tips and advice on how he overcame his own fear of flying many years ago.
  • And lastly, a special one-hour experience flight from the course airport, where customers put their new skills to the test whilst listening to a live commentary of the flight from the Fearless Flyer team.
